Actually, you are overlooking a critical element of this build - the maneuvers. With a warblade they are central to the concept of the build. On which disciplines are you planning on focusing?

Edit: One option might be to go with a TWF crit-fisher with the Blood in the Water stance, dual-wielding a pair of +1 Aptitude Kukris. From Tiger Claw, pick up maneuvers like Wolf Fang Strike, Dancing Mongoose and his big brother Raging Mongoose, Girallon Windmill Flesh Rip, and Pouncing Charge. From Iron Heart, pick up maneuvers like Steel Wind, Mithral Tornado and his big brother Adamantine Hurricane, and Scything Blade. Diamond Mind can give you Avalance of Blades and Time Stands Still.

Since you are using TWF you will want to take as many as you can from Weapon Focus, Weapon Specialization, Greater Weapon Focus, Greater Weapon Specialization, Melee Weapon Mastery: Slashing, and Knowledge Devotion in order to raise your damage bonus, both to get damage through over DR as well as to make your crits count. Picking up TWF, Improved TWF and Greater TWF are important of course. With the +1 Aptitude Kukris you will want to take Lightning Mace as well. This means you need Combat Reflexes (which is nice on this build anyway) so you might as well include Double Hit too. Taking Improved Critical may seem wasteful when you can buy keen weapons, but that's a +1 bonus on each weapon that you could save for something else. I would save for a pair of +1 Shadow Striking Aptitude Kukris myself.
